The problem should indicate that abc ≠0.
coolhabhi wrote:If a + b + c = 0 then the value of
[(a2 + b2 - ab)/ab] + [(b2 + c2 - bc)/bc] + [(c2 + a2 - ca)/ca] is
a) -6
b) -3
c) -1
d) 0
e) 1
Let a=1, b=1 and c=-2, with the result that a+b+c = 1+1-2 = 0.
Substituting these values into the given expression, we get:
[(1 + 1 - 1)/1] + [(1 + 4 + 2)/-2] + [(4 + 1 + 2)/-2] = 1 - 7/2 - 7/2 = -6.
The correct answer is
A.
